There is inpatient and outpatient drug treatment, but there are some sub-categories of outpatient drug and alcohol rehab in Redrock to choose from. Regular outpatient rehab is not invasive and individuals can usually attend counseling and therapy a few times per week. Intensive outpatient rehabs offer therapy and counseling similar to normal outpatient, but on a more accelerated pace that also allows time for family and work life.
An outpatient drug rehab option referred to as Day Treatment or Partial Hospitalization is the most intensive type of outpatient treatment out there. Clients can still return home or to a halfway house at the end of each day, but will spend the majority of the day participating in outpatient treatment activities. Day treatment and partial hospitalization outpatient drug rehab is perfect for clients who have recently finished an inpatient program, but still need to maintain a robust support system while becoming more comfortable with a sober life. These rehabs also usually offer a wider spectrum of care that typical outpatient may not offer, including alternative therapies, medication management, and dual-diagnosis treatment.
It is common for people in outpatient drug rehab or after rehab in outpatient alcohol and drug rehab to relapse. In these cases inpatient rehab would ideally be the next step.
